"Live Like We're Dying" is a song recorded by American recording artist Kris Allen. The song is the first single from his self-titled major label debut album, and was released on September 21, 2009. The song was originally recorded by Irish band The Script and was written by Mark Sheehan and Danny O'Donoghue of the band, as well as Phonogenic Records producers/songwriters Andrew Frampton and Steve Kipner.
"Live Like We're Dying" sold nearly 24,000 copies in its first full week of availability and has sold around 1,000,000 copies total. As of November 18, the single landed on the Billboard Pop Songs chart. It also has debuted at number 33 on the New Zealand singles chart, becoming his first charting single in that country. It has since peaked at number 18 there. Also, "Live Like We're Dying" debuted on the Billboard Hot 100 at #89. It fell off the following week, but on the week ending November 21, 2009, it re-entered at #92. It has since peaked at #18 on the issue dated March 13, 2010.
